White Dog Gums: Understanding Causes and Treatment Introduction White dog gums can be a cause for concern among pet owners. The color of your dog's gums can provide insight into their overall health and well-being. Generally, healthy dog gums should have a pinkish hue. However, when you notice white gums in your furry friend, it might indicate an underlying issue that requires attention. In this article, we will explore the possible causes of white dog gums and discuss appropriate treatments. Possible Causes of White Dog Gums 1. Anemia: One common cause of white gums in dogs is anemia. This condition occurs when there is a decrease in the number of red blood cells or hemoglobin in the bloodstream. Anemia can be caused by various factors, including nutritional deficiencies, autoimmune diseases, or underlying health conditions. 2. How Long Can A Dog Go Without Peeing When Sick? Introduction As pet owners, it's important for us to monitor our furry friends' health. One common concern is how long a dog can go without peeing when they're sick. While there is no definitive answer, several factors determine the duration a dog can hold their urine during illness. The Basics: How Often Should a Healthy Dog Pee? Before we delve into the effects of illness on a dog's urinary habits, it's crucial to understand the typical frequency of urination for a healthy canine. On average, dogs should pee approximately 3 to 5 times a day, depending on their size, age, and water intake. Symptoms and Causes of Urinary Issues in Dogs When a dog falls sick, their urinary habits may be affected. Some common symptoms of urinary issues include excessive thirst, straining to urinate, blood in urine, or frequent accidents in the house. Turmeric For Dogs: Unlock The Amazing Health Benefits Introduction Turmeric, also known as Curcuma longa, has gained immense popularity for its powerful health benefits in humans. But did you know that this golden spice can also work wonders for our furry friends? Yes, turmeric can be safely and effectively used for dogs to promote overall health and well-being. In this article, we will explore the amazing health benefits of turmeric for dogs and how it can improve their quality of life. The Power of Curcumin The active compound in turmeric, called curcumin, is responsible for its numerous health benefits. Curcumin possesses potent anti-inflammatory, antioxidant, and antimicrobial properties. These properties make it an excellent natural remedy for various health conditions in dogs.
